The Mongolian Minerals-Mining-2018 forum was held at the State Palace on 22 March. Delegates from over 10 countries including China, Russia and Kazakhstan have participated in the forum.
During the forum, the Mongolian Ministry of Mining and Heavy Industries has introduced four mega projects. For example, the ministry is implementing a mining and metallurgy project at the Darkhan Metallurgical Plant (DMP); for this the project needs USD 700 million of investment. Other projects include a copper concentrate refinery project costing USD 2.1 billion and a refinery producing synthetic natural oil from coal costing USD 2.5 billion.
